Output abf7858c98b34def5c7a71b823d2658bd2c67c4385f5ef299abd3c571a79ca26:1

value
3185606
script pubkey
OP_0 OP_PUSHBYTES_20 a423dca676eccf2c3223c8dfb4fae5add39037e6
address
bc1q5s3aefnkan8jcv3rer0mf7h94hfeqdlxqgf94h
transaction
abf7858c98b34def5c7a71b823d2658bd2c67c4385f5ef299abd3c571a79ca26